Nelspruit - Lowveld National Botanic Garden

On the northern outskirts of Nelspruit (reached by way of R 37) is the Lowveld National Botanic Garden (area 154 ha/380ac). The Crocodile River flows through the gardens from east to west, forming the impressive Nelspruit Falls; there is a path running along the river. Only a small part of the Botanic Garden (22 ha/54ac) is laid out as a garden; in the rest of the area, almost untouched by human hand, grow 500 species of plants native to this area.
